Moving the entirety of the forum to a discord server would be a nightmare. You're essentially looking at 14+ years worth of history and archives being meticulously brought over to a platform that could, within seconds, be taken down due to a number of things. Not only this, but the forum has many advantages over a discord server. A forum can be customized pretty much however we need it to be(with the awesome option of it being able to look how we want), while with discord we would have to conform to a set format. A forum's database can be linked to a game's server, to which in this case our forum currently is and has been linked to the game from the beginning, allowing for seamless account symmetry and ease of moderation for staff. If we were to use a discord, we would have many more issues with verifying account ownership, account recovery, bans, and a number of other things. It's not about "trending nicely with today's society" or making things "easier", the drive to stay with a forum is about keeping your information and accounts secure. Having the ability to aid our community members is much more important than keeping with today's trends.

Discord may work perfectly for some game communities, especially those just starting out, but unless discord comes up with a way to allow community leaders to have truly custom servers where they are in charge without having to worry about discord's staff, then discord will never be a feasible option that's on par to a forum or website where you are in control of the information the forum/site receives/holds. I would hate to have to live with a reality where if discord wanted to, they could remove everything. Even though it's highly unlikely they ever would, if they wanted to, they could for little to no reason whatsoever. I can at least be 100% certain that if this place goes down, all player information will be deleted and not held by anyone.
